Jogging around Houdain offers diverse terrains and natural features within the Pas-de-Calais department of France. The region is characterized by extensive green spaces, including the 200-hectare Parc d'Olhain with its varied hills and forests. Elevated features like the 129-meter-high slag heap at Base Nautique de Loisinord provide unique landscape elements and challenging inclines. The surrounding Artois countryside offers additional routes for runners.

Opened in 2022, the Olhain Park lookout is the highest point in Pas-de-Calais, located at an altitude of 222 meters. From the top, you can enjoy breathtaking views of the Artois hills, the mining basin, and the Flanders mountains. A slide, zip line, and lush green park are all ingredients for a great adventure!

View of the sport near the Belvedere of the Parc d'Olhain. The said 40 meter structure is located at the highest point of the park and takes you up to 210 meters on the highest platforms (there are 8 of them). And a 360° view of the landscapes that surround you also awaits you: in the north the old mining basin and the Monts de Flandres, in the south Artois and its countryside. Two slides allow you to go down faster, they are located at 6 and 10 meters.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available around Houdain?

There are over 30 dedicated running routes around Houdain, offering a wide variety of options for all fitness levels. These include easy, moderate, and difficult trails, ensuring there's something for everyone.

What makes jogging in Houdain unique?

Jogging in Houdain is unique due to its diverse landscapes, including the extensive Parc d'Olhain with its varied hills and forests, and the distinctive elevated slag heaps like the 129-meter-high terril at Base Nautique de Loisinord. These features provide a mix of natural beauty and challenging terrain, often with panoramic views of the Artois countryside.

Are there running routes suitable for beginners in Houdain?

Yes, Houdain offers several routes suitable for beginners. While most routes are moderate, there is at least one easy route available. For a moderate option that's still accessible, consider the Personal David loop from Houdain, which is 8.6 miles (13.8 km) with mostly paved surfaces and a moderate elevation gain.

What kind of terrain can I expect on Houdain's running trails?

You can expect a varied terrain on Houdain's running trails. Many routes feature a mix of paved surfaces, forest paths, and trails through open countryside. Areas like Parc d'Olhain offer natural, unpaved trails with hills, while routes near Base Nautique de Loisinord might include ascents on slag heaps, providing unique elevation challenges.

Can I find running routes with scenic views in Houdain?

Absolutely! The region boasts several routes with excellent views. The Olhain Park – The belvedere at Olhain Park loop from Houdain, for example, takes you to the Belvédère within Parc d'Olhain, offering panoramic 360° views of the former mining basin, the Monts de Flandres, and the Artois countryside. Another route, Terrils 2 and 3 d'Haillicourt – The belvedere at Olhain Park loop from Houdain, also provides diverse scenery including slag heaps.

Are there any interesting landmarks or natural monuments to see while running near Houdain?

Yes, several interesting landmarks and natural monuments can be found near Houdain's running routes. You might encounter historical sites like the Passage dolmen: The Fairy Table, or natural features such as the Terril 36 of Nœux-les-Mines. The Belvédère at Olhain Park is also a notable viewpoint offering expansive vistas.

What do other runners say about the trails in Houdain?

The running routes in Houdain are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 3.96 stars from over 21 reviews. Runners often praise the variety of terrain, the beautiful natural settings, and the challenging yet rewarding elevation changes found in areas like Parc d'Olhain.

Are there challenging running routes for experienced runners?

Yes, experienced runners will find plenty of challenging options. There are 8 difficult routes around Houdain. For instance, the Olhain Park – The belvedere at Olhain Park loop from Houdain is a difficult 13.9 miles (22.3 km) path with significant elevation changes, perfect for a strenuous workout. Another challenging option is the Chemin d'Amiens loop from Houdain, covering nearly 20 km.

Are the running routes in Houdain family-friendly?

While many routes offer moderate challenges, the extensive green spaces and dedicated paths in areas like Parc d'Olhain can be adapted for family outings. For younger or less experienced family members, look for shorter, flatter sections within these parks. Always check the route details for distance and elevation to ensure it suits your family's capabilities.

Can I bring my dog on the running trails in Houdain?

Generally, many outdoor areas in France, including natural parks and trails, are dog-friendly, especially if dogs are kept on a leash. Parc d'Olhain, with its extensive natural setting, is a popular spot for outdoor activities. However, it's always best to check specific park regulations or signage at trailheads for any restrictions regarding dogs.

Are there loop running trails around Houdain?

Yes, many of the running routes around Houdain are designed as loops, offering a convenient way to start and finish in the same location. Examples include the Château de Ranchicourt loop from Houdain, a moderate 11.7 km route, and the longer Personal David loop from Houdain.

Where can I park when accessing running routes in Houdain?

Parking is generally available near popular access points for parks and trails. For instance, if you're heading to Parc d'Olhain, there are designated parking areas. For routes starting directly from Houdain, street parking or public car parks within the commune would be options. It's advisable to check local signage upon arrival.

What is the best season for jogging in Houdain?

Houdain offers good jogging conditions throughout much of the year. Spring and autumn provide pleasant temperatures and beautiful scenery with changing foliage. Summer is also suitable, especially in the mornings or evenings to avoid the warmest parts of the day. Winter jogging is possible, but trails might be muddy or slippery, particularly in forested areas.
